xml-rpc

xml-rpc

door Jan Lange, de. -
Aantal antwoorden: 8
Hallo,

Onze moodle installatie wil ik koppelen aan een andere moodle installatie. Helaas krijg ik de melding dat xmlrpc niet is geïnstalleerd.

In php.ini staat:;extension=php_xmlrpc.dll
We gebruiken: Moodle 1.9 PHP5.2.3 Linux-server
We hebben een koppeling met teleblik. Deze werkt.

Mijn host geeft aan dat een installatie van xmlrpc alleen op een windows server kan.
Klopt dit?

Gr./J.
Gemiddelde van de beoordelingen:  -
Als antwoord op Jan Lange, de.

Re: xml-rpc

door Jan Lange, de. -

Gezocht:

Wie heeft ervaring met het koppelen van 2 moodles op verschillende servers?

Kan dit zonder xmlrpc?

Gr./J.

Gemiddelde van de beoordelingen:  -
Als antwoord op Jan Lange, de.

Re: xml-rpc

door H Hak -

Ha Jan,

Nee dit kan volgens mij niet. Ik heb wat screenshots van een trustrelatie met mahara. Moodle moodle werkt ook zo. http://www.walhak.com/uitlegm/mahara_portfolio.html

Ik vind het overigens een rommeltje worden want als je inlogt vanuit moodle op de andere moodle zie je ineens de cursus in de eerste staan terwijl die er fysiek niet is. Het werkt daarnaast wél goed. Let ook goed op de tijdsynchronisatie  tussen de servers.

Gemiddelde van de beoordelingen:  -
Als antwoord op Jan Lange, de.

Re: xml-rpc

door Jan Kouwenhoven -

kan je meer uitleg geven.

2 verschillende Moodles of twee dezelfde die naar dezelfde database moeten luisteren.

 

Voor het laatste zijn wij aan het testen met een load balancer, StudiewijzerPLUS over 4  servers laten lopen en naar 1 database laten kijken.

Jan Kouwenhoven

Stedelijk Lyceum

Enschede

Gemiddelde van de beoordelingen:  -
Als antwoord op Jan Kouwenhoven

Re: xml-rpc

door Jan Lange, de. -

Beste Hans en Jan K.,

Dank voor jullie reactie.

Hans: je uitleg is zeer duidelijk. Deze heb ik gebruikt. Dank!

Jan K.: heb ik nog niet aan gedacht. Het gebruik van 1 DB is natuurlijk ook een optie.

Eerder (zie discussiestart) ben ik al bezig geweest met experimenteren. Toen liep ik tegen een probleem met xml-rpc aan. Om die reden dacht ik aan een andere weg zonder xml-rpc.

Het gaat om 2 verschillende moodles met allebei een eigen DB mysql op verschillende servers (shared & VPS). Moodle A is voor iedereen. Moodle B wil ik zo configureren dat alleen docenten uit moodle A toegang hebben.

Bij 1 server krijg ik echter xml-rpc niet aan de praat. Volgens de host omdat dit geen windows server is.

Gr./J.

Gemiddelde van de beoordelingen:  -
Als antwoord op Jan Lange, de.

Re: xml-rpc

door H Hak -

Dag Jan,

Ik heb xmlrpc geïnstalleerd op LInux ubuntu thuis en gekoppeld aan een webskoel moodle. Xmlrpc kan dus wel maar is wél afhankelijk van de php versie. Webskoel heeft de ELO daarom verplaatst naar een server met een de vereiste versie. 

Twee moodles op één mysql database heb ik nooit uitgeprobeerd. Ik denk overigens dat eerder mysql vertraging oplevert dan php.

Gemiddelde van de beoordelingen:  -
Als antwoord op H Hak

Re: xml-rpc

door Jan Kouwenhoven -

Dag Hans,

Door het steeds meer gebruiken van de toetsmodule met steeds vaker gebruik van multimedia in de vragen verwachten we problemen met de performance tijdens het aanbieden.

Wat gaat er gebeuren als 30 of meer leerlingen een filmpje opvragen, wordt wel gestreamd, maar toch.

Via load balance komen er vier servers die tegelijk dezelfde kloon van Studiewijzerplus aanbieden, Nieuwe verzoeken worden op de minst drukke server afgehandeld.

Voor de servers staat een synchronisatieserver, dieze verdeelt de aanvragen en koppelt de databank met de juiste aanvrager.

op de synchronisatieserver staat een Moodle  waarin ik als beheerder kan werken, nieuwe cursusaanvragen honoreren, bestanden plaatsen en dergelijke.

In eerst instantie handmatig, maar straks zeker op een vast tijdstip, we denken na de nachtelijke back-up, wordt het werk van de dag ervoor gesynchroniseerd met de andere vier servers.

Dit is het idee van onze netwerkbeheerder, die heeft het gemaakt en ik ben het momenteel aan het testen.

Aanstaande maandag gaan we voor het eerst een toetsmodule met 50 vragen met een jpeg en 20 vragen met een mp3 aan 40 leerlingeen tegelijk afnemen. vooral de geluidsfragmenten zijn belangrijk, de leerlingen zien dan twee notenbalken en horen een ritme, ze moeten de juiste notenbalk aanwijzen, in één vraag twee jpegs en een mp3. Kleine storing in het geluid kan al veroorzaken dat het ritme niet herkend wordt.

Hoe het technisch op het netwerk precies in elkaar zit en welke programma's er voor gebruikt worden weet ik niet, dat doet netwerkbeheer.

Of we naar andere bestandsformaten, H264 bijvoorbeeld, moeten is nog niet helder maar volop in onderzoek.

 

Daarom vroeg ik ook of er twee dezelfde moodle gekoppeld moesten worden, dan kan deze manier uitkomst brengen.

Groet

Jan Kouwenhoven

Stedelijk Lyceum Enschede

053-4821398

jkouwenhoven@hetstedelijk.nl

Gemiddelde van de beoordelingen:  -
Als antwoord op Jan Kouwenhoven

Re: xml-rpc

door H Hak -

Ha Jan,

Je zou natuurlijk na deze test eens kunnen proberen wat het resultaat is als je alle multimedia binnen de toetsen via een externe (streaming) server aanbiedt. Jouw moodle wordt daar niet mee belast zodat dit een test is voor php/mysql. IK heb in het verleden performance problemen gehad maar zijn sinds linux ubuntu niet meer voorgekomen.

In phpmyadmin kun je ook de nodige informatie halen over je serverperformance met daarbij wat aanbevelingen. Wat mij destijds opviel was dat in mijn omgeving sprake was van dubbele indexen zodat hele tabellen doorgelezen werden. Het wordt al snel specialistenwerk waar ik echter afhaak.

 

 

 

Gemiddelde van de beoordelingen:  -